BRITISH TREATY WITH IRAQ

DRAFT INITIALLED BY MR BEVIN REPLACING 1930 PACT (N.Z. Press Association-Copyright) (Rec. 7 p.m.) LONDON, January 11. < The British Foreign Office announces that the Foreign Secretary (Mr Ernest c Bevin) and the Premier of Iraq (Sayid ’ Salih Jabr) have initialled the draft ‘ of a new British-Iraqi treaty of alii- 1 ance to Teplace the 1930 treaty. The ] discussions have been extremely cor- ( dial. ] The treaty will be signed next week ] and published as soon as possible ■ afterwards. < “The announcement is seen as a sign of improving relations between ( Britain and the Middle East conn- ( tries,” says Reuter’s diplomatic corres- j pondent. “Well-informed quarters be- ( lieve that Britain under the new treaty . has waived her right to maintain troops in peace-time enjoying Iraqi - legal immunities at the Habbaniyah i and Shaibah airfields. It is believed that Iraq will in future control these airfields, though British aircraft are : expected to use them until alternative facilities are developed. The 1930 pact is based on out-of-date political concepts and strategy.” • 5 1 ■ > i ! i I i • L > I > ; ’ 1 ’ ’ ’
